1� <br />• MINUTES OF THE REGULAR MEETING <br />of the <br />HISTORIC PRESERVATION COMMISSION <br />Regular Monthly Meeting County Commissioner's <br />7:30 p.m. Conference Room <br />Monday June 16, 1997 7th Floor County -City Building <br />I. Call to.Order <br />John Oxian, president of the commission, brought the meeting to order at 7:45 <br />p.m. as a committee of the whole in the absence of a quorum. <br />II. Roll Call <br />Commission members present were: Martha Choitz, Adrian Fine, Catherine <br />Hostetler, & John Oxian <br />Commission staff present was: David Duvall, director and Aladean DeRose, <br />counsel. <br />Also attending the meeting were: Gary Derbin, Mr. & Mrs. Wm. Albright, Linda <br />,Fitschner, and Bob Rousled. <br />III. Public Hearing <br />(The committee of the whole determined on the advice, of counsel that the <br />commission could constitute a quorum by contacting an absent member by <br />telephone for limited consideration of the COA application of the Albrights <br />who were in attendance. All other official business was deferred to a future <br />date.) <br />• A. Certificates of Appropriateness <br />1) 1997-0528 - 1721 East Wayne Street, replacement windows <br />Staff presented the Staff comments with supporting photographs, noting that <br />the applicants -and their contractor, Gary Derbin, were present. Mr. Durbin <br />presented a sample of the proposed window type. <br />Mrs. Choitz moved for approval of the COA. Mrs. Hostetler seconded the motion. <br />Mr. fine noted that he felt the sandwich muntins (between two panels of glass) <br />created a significant alteration but that in this case the selected windows <br />were not as.character-giving as the French doors and that the existing storm, <br />panels presently obscured the effect of the muntins. On balance he felt the <br />sandwich muntins created an effect truer to the original than interior muntin <br />systems and felt the replacement was appropriate. Mr. Albright stated that he <br />felt the French doors were irreplaceable with beveled glass, etc. Mr. Oxian <br />noted that there had never been an application to replace French doors. Mrs. <br />Albright noted that the French doors were problematic for thermal efficiency <br />and Mr. Oxian agreed, stating that many new homes still featured French Doors <br />although they were not greatly improved in energy efficiency. Mr. Duvall <br />concurred in this. The motion passed unanimously with Mrs. Choi,tz contacting <br />Mrs. Petrass by telephone for her vote. <br />in the absence of a Quorum Mr. Oxian indicated that a special meeting would <br />need 'to be called with the consensus being that the June 30 would be <br />convenient and would meet the requirements of the ordinance for timely review. <br />In reviewing the necessity of meeting the 45 day review requirement and <br />available dates, both Mr. Duvall & Mrs. DeRose indicated that they would. be <br />. away on July 21, the regularly scheduled date for the July meeting. It was <br />agreed to resolve the date of the July meeting at the June 30 meeting. <br />page 1 <br />
